/frʌˈstreɪt/
使沮丧,使挫败;阻挠,使受挫。指因无法达成目标或遇到障碍而感到失望、烦躁的状态,也可指阻止某事的实现。
The heavy traffic frustrated him on his way to work.
拥堵的交通让他在上班路上感到非常沮丧。
Despite months of effort, bureaucratic delays continued to frustrate their attempts to secure the necessary permits for the construction project.
尽管努力了数月,官僚主义的拖延仍然不断阻挠他们为建筑项目获取必要许可证的尝试。
源自拉丁语 frustrare,意为"欺骗、使失望",其词根为 frustra,意为"徒劳地、白费地"。该词在15世纪进入英语,最初侧重于"使落空、使无效"的含义,后来逐渐发展出"使沮丧、使烦恼"的心理层面意义。
